As part of trust license requirements Cayman Islands, several aspects can be highlighted.

  1. The liability of such a firm is limited to shares or guarantees, with or without share capital. With shares and authorized capital, shareholders exercise ownership of the company. If there is no shareholding in the firm, the company is managed by members (also called guarantors) and is created without share capital.
  2. Another important requirement is the existence of a memorandum of trust, which acts as a deed of trust and governing document. This document must state that the company is a constituent company, describe the purposes of its activities, state expressly or by virtue of the articles of association that excess assets can be used in the event of liquidation, and indicate any distribution of profits or assets among its members.
  3. The trust must adopt bylaws and employ a qualified secretary.

The process of establishing and initiating licensing consists of the following steps.

  1. Select the type of trust structure: Investors have several options for setting up a trust in the Cayman Islands. Among all the options, the most popular are firms that can manage and store client assets. It’s also worth noting that investors can choose between an open-ended or closed-end type of trust.
  2. Appointment of directors. Subject to the local legal framework, directors of any Cayman Islands trust must be registered with the relevant register or hold a financial sector license, as appropriate.
  3. To register a trust in the Cayman Islands, a minimum of 2 investors and a corporate account with a local bank are required.

To obtain trust license Cayman Islands, the following documents must be properly prepared and submitted to the regulator.

  1. Certificate of registration of the company.
  2. Corporate documents, in particular the charter and memorandum.
  3. Letter of consent from independent auditors.
  4. Confirmation of account availability.
  5. Personal information of founders and shareholders, if any.
  6. Completed trust license application Cayman Islands.
  7. Confirmation of the legality of existing capital.
  8. Business plan and internal policies of the company to combat illegal circulation of funds.

Benefits of a trust License in the Cayman Islands

  1. Sustainable financial infrastructure. The Cayman Islands are one of the world’s major international financial centers. Therefore, the jurisdiction has created a financial infrastructure that minimizes risks and promotes ease of doing business.
  2. Favorable political and economic climate. The islands are called “a paradise” not only because of their natural wonders. The Cayman Islands Government has correctly and rationally taken advantage of its established political stability, resulting in a favorable and relatively predictable economic climate.
  3. Favorable tax regime. This jurisdiction has no capital gains tax, no withholding tax on profits received.
  4. Commercial security and confidentiality. The Cayman Islands has established and implemented rules and internal mechanisms that have helped position the jurisdiction as one of the safest places to do business in the world.
  5. Simple requirements. The requirements for creating and administering a trust in the Cayman Islands are so simple that it is difficult to find a jurisdiction that can rival them in terms of convenience.
